Gowerton, Glamorgan

Historical Description

Gowerton, a railway station in Glamorgan, on the South Wales section of the G.W.R., 3 miles WNW of Swansea. There is a post, money order, and telegraph office (R.S.O.)

Transcribed from The Comprehensive Gazetteer of England & Wales, 1894-5
